I know a number of people who always buy the extended warranty on a product without even thinking. I’ve tried to explain to them that the sales person at the store where they bought that new car stereo or vacuum cleaner or digital camera is going to get a nice bonus for talking them into buying the warranty. It doesn’t matter. They feel so much more secure knowing that if anything goes wrong, they’ll be covered.
But there’s a better way to be covered. Rather than making a split decision, right there at the cash register, why not think about it a little and if you need the warranty, buy it later, when you get home. Did you know you could do that? Well, with Square Trade you can do just that, and at a much lower price than any warranty you’ll be offered in a store.
Square Trade warranties are typically 10% – 15% of the purchase price, which can be as much as a 50% savings over store warranties. Square Trade covers new items for 3 years and all other items for 1 year. It doesn’t matter where you buy the item, online or in a regular store, you can purchase a warranty for anything you purchase. Whether it’s Wal-Mart, Circuit City, NewEgg or Dell, Square Trade offers a warranty for your purchase.
